#510052 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#510052 is composed of 31.8% red, 0%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 1.2%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.8% black. It has a hue angle of 299.3 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 16.1%. #510052 color hex could be obtained by blending #a200a4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

● #510052 color description : Very dark magenta.
#510052 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#510052 has RGB values of R:81, G:0,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0.01, M:1, Y:0, K:0.68. Its decimal value is 5308498.

Shades and Tints of #510052
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030004 is the darkest color, while #ffefff is the lightest one.

Tones of #510052
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2c262c is the less saturated color, while #510052 is the most saturated one.
